Beam Global (NASDAQ:BEEM - Get Free Report)'s stock had its "sell (d-)" rating reaffirmed by investment analysts at Weiss Ratings in a research note issued to investors on Wednesday,Weiss Ratings reports.
Separately, Needham & Company LLC reissued a "hold" rating on shares of Beam Global in a report on Friday, August 15th. Four investment anal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, one has assigned a Hold rating and one has given a Sell rating to the company.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, Beam Global currently has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and an average target price of $5.33.

Beam Global Stock Performance
NASDAQ:BEEM traded up $0.12 during trading hours on Wednesday, reaching $3.35. 320,339 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 532,302. The company has a quick ratio of 0.88, a current ratio of 1.77 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.01. The firm has a 50 day simple moving average of $2.60 and a 200-day simple moving average of $2.05. Beam Global has a 52 week low of $1.33 and a 52 week high of $5.30. The stock has a market capitalization of $59.09 million, a P/E ratio of -2.18 and a beta of 1.31.
Beam Global (NASDAQ:BEEM -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, August 14th. The company reported ($0.28) EPS for the quarter, topping anal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.29) by $0.01. The company had revenue of $7.08 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$7.25 million. Beam Global had a negative return on equity of 34.97% and a negative net margin of 69.33%. As a group, sell-side analysts forecast that Beam Global will post -0.67 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Beam Global, a clean-technology innovation company, engages in the design, development, engineering, manufacture, and sale of renewably energized infrastructure products and battery solutions. Its product portfolio includes EV ARC (electric vehicle autonomous renewable charger), an infrastructure product that uses integrated solar power and battery storage to provide a mounting asset and a source of power for factory installed electric vehicle charging stations; Solar Tree DCFC, an off-grid, renewably energized, and single-column mounted smart generation and energy storage system to provide a 150kW DC fast charge to one or more electric vehicles, such as electric buses, heavy-duty vehicles, agricultural equipment, public transportation, and electric vehicles used in the construction industry; and EV ARC DCFC, a DC fast charging system for charging EVs.
